A viral 2-minute monologue in the second act, where Maya explains how she "collects" men’s secrets like keychains, has already become a reference point for acting schools in India. It is raw, whispered, and terrifyingly calm. "I saw the script for Killing Attraction and I knew it was dangerous," Khatri said in an interview with Film Companion . "Maya is not a villain. She is a mirror. That’s what scares everyone." No discussion of Killing Attraction 2024 Hindi NeonX Short Films is complete without the score. Composed by Zaheer Khan (the electronic musician, not the cricketer) , the soundtrack juxtaposes 1980s Bollywood disco beats with glitchy, distorted bass drops.
The song "Raat Ka Shehar" plays during the film’s only sex scene, but the track skips and repeats like a broken CD as the mood turns violent. Audiences have reported that the sound design uses infrasound (low-frequency vibrations) during the stalking sequences to induce physical discomfort. Streaming now on NeonX

Khatri, previously known for side roles in web series like Delhi Dust , transforms here. Her Maya is a shapeshifter. In one scene, she is vulnerable, crying about a dead pet; in the next, she is coldly calculating her escape route. Critics have praised her "dead-eye" technique—holding her gaze just a second too long, unsettling the audience without blinking.
